The ingredients needed to make Marshmallow Salad:
- Make ready 1 cup Whipped Topping
- Make ready 1 can Mixed Fruit
- Make ready 1/2 cup Sliced cherries
- Take 1 cup Mini colorful marshmallows
- Get 1/2 cup Chopped almonds
- Make ready 2/3 cup Raisins
Steps to make Marshmallow Salad:
- Open can of mixed fruit, drain the juice out and place in bowl. (I also add my favorite fruit such as red grapes, bananas, and aliced peaches)
- Mix in the sliced cherries with the fruit and then add on the raisins. Mix thoroughly to receive every piece of variety as you can.
- Add your desired nuts, or opt out if allergic. I love chopped almonds in my salad, pecans will do too, or chopped wallnuts in small pieces.
- With a frosting spatula, stir in the whipped topping. I usually use the no name brand, or use the can of reddi whip and stir it with the fruit.
- Top of with your mini flavored colored marshmallows. The colorful mini marshmallows come in different flavors and make this dessert more flavorfull.
- Mix everything well together, and you're done. Dad loves this with shredded coconut flakes. I love it without, have fun with it, experiment, and enjoy.
